What Is Maine Excise Tax?
One of the most important components of vehicle registration in Maine is the excise tax. Unlike a simple flat registration charge, the excise tax in this calculator depends on the vehicle’s factory list price and its age.
As a vehicle becomes older, the applicable excise tax rate decreases. This means that an older vehicle generally produces a lower excise tax calculation than a newer vehicle with the same original MSRP.
The calculator uses the following rates:
| Vehicle Age | Excise Rate Used by Calculator |
| 1st year | 2.40% |
| 2nd year | 1.75% |
| 3rd year | 1.30% |
| 4th year | 1.00% |
| 5th year | 0.65% |
| 6th year or older | 0.40% |
These percentages are represented as decimal values in the calculation, such as 0.024 for 2.40%.

Maine Excise Tax Formula
The calculator estimates excise tax using the vehicle MSRP and the applicable rate based on vehicle age.
The basic formula is:
Excise Tax = MSRP × Excise Tax Rate
For example, a first-year vehicle with an MSRP of $30,000 uses the 2.40% rate.
The calculation becomes:
Excise Tax = $30,000 × 0.024
Excise Tax = $720
Therefore, the estimated excise tax for this example is $720.00.
Maine Sales Tax Formula
The calculator uses a 5.5% sales tax rate for the purchase-price calculation when the registration type is set to first registration and a purchase price greater than zero is entered.
The formula is:
Sales Tax = Purchase Price × 5.5%
or:
Sales Tax = Purchase Price × 0.055
For example, if the purchase price is $25,000:
Sales Tax = $25,000 × 0.055
Sales Tax = $1,375
The estimated sales tax would therefore be $1,375.00.
Registration Fee Calculation
The calculator assigns a registration fee according to the selected vehicle type.
The options included in the tool are:
| Vehicle Type | Registration Fee |
| Passenger Car / SUV / Pickup up to 6,000 lbs | $35 |
| Pickup Truck 6,001–10,000 lbs | $37 |
The selected registration fee is then included in the estimated total.
Plate Fee Calculation
The plate selection can also affect the final cost.
The calculator uses:
| Plate Type | Fee |
| Standard Passenger Plate | $0 |
| Vanity Plate | $25 |
If you select a vanity plate, the $25 plate fee is added to the estimated total.
Title Fee
The calculator provides an optional $33 title application fee.
If you select “Yes,” the calculator adds $33 to the estimated total. If you select “No,” no title fee is included.

Why Vehicle Age Matters
Vehicle age is particularly important because the excise tax rate decreases over time.
For example, using the same $30,000 MSRP:
| Vehicle Age | Rate | Estimated Excise Tax |
| 1st year | 2.40% | $720.00 |
| 2nd year | 1.75% | $525.00 |
| 3rd year | 1.30% | $390.00 |
| 4th year | 1.00% | $300.00 |
| 5th year | 0.65% | $195.00 |
| 6th year or older | 0.40% | $120.00 |
This illustrates why two vehicles with the same original MSRP can have substantially different estimated excise taxes depending on their age.
MSRP vs. Purchase Price: What’s the Difference?
One of the most important concepts when using the calculator is understanding the difference between MSRP and purchase price.
MSRP
MSRP stands for Manufacturer’s Suggested Retail Price. It represents the manufacturer’s listed price for the vehicle.
The calculator uses MSRP to estimate excise tax.
Purchase Price
Purchase price is the amount paid for the vehicle in the transaction.
The calculator uses this amount to estimate sales tax for a first registration when a qualifying purchase price is entered.
Because these values serve different purposes in the calculation, entering the same number for both is not always appropriate.
